Output 89125d92462177310e494a90c3c7fbb0b1979f38c4fb8ab9c16a7207628fcd63:1

value
6550312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7de3051f5ef1498c87effa6af53479f1929969de OP_EQUAL
address
MKNnf32imRARZuxEZAJ5DSmQxNGMYKNDGn
transaction
89125d92462177310e494a90c3c7fbb0b1979f38c4fb8ab9c16a7207628fcd63
spent
true